What is Revolutionary?

I belong to a Virtual Assistant association called the Virtual Assistant Revolution. It has been one of the best investments I have made for my business. Just this past week they announced a contest for the Revolutionary Business of the Year and it got me to thinking … What is Revolutionary?

To me revolutionary means that you have had great successes and done things that revolutionize not only your business, but the industry. Looking back, the revolutionary things I have done are:

  1. Written two books, in my thriving business series.
  2. Added subcontractors to my business and turned it from a “one-man” show to a multi-VA business, which allows me to best service all my client’s needs
  3. Become a Success Partner with the Canadian Virtual Assistant Network

These are all very important ways that I have Revolutionized my business, but perhaps the biggest thing I have done is to take each thing that happens in my business and learn from it.

I hadn’t shared with many that I was having a troublesome month and was very frustrated with the way things had been going in my business. Through no fault of my own or my team’s, a couple of my clients ended their relationships with my business; one sold his business and the other decided to close the doors for good. I went from racing down the speedway back to riding my horse in a leisurely pace. It was only then that I realized what revolutionary truly means.

To me, revolutionary means being able to look adversity in the face and not allow it to beat you. To be revolutionary means you can ride out the downs and enjoy the ups knowing that even when you are in a down the next up is right around the corner. Want to know why it’s right around the corner?

Because I am a Revolutionary business owner. I have a plan and I know that in no time I am going to be up at the top of that hill bigger, stronger and more successful than I was when I was on the top of the last hill. Even better I am going to climb an even higher hill this time, because the ideas I have for my business to take it to the next level are truly revolutionary!!

This year, mark my word, I will:

  1. Add more clients to my client list to the point that I will need a full time Project Manager to assist me.
  2. Write even more books in my thriving business series
  3. Mentor other Virtual Assistants who are afraid to come out of the closet with their downs for fear that others won’t see them as the success that they are

So there you have it …

REVOLUTIONARY (to me) MEANS HAVING A PLAN TO BE A SUCCESS!!
